What are the most common Kia repair issues for drivers in the Barnett, Missouri area?

In Barnett, common issues include suspension wear from rural gravel and uneven county roads, as well as engine problems related to the Theta II engines in certain older Sorento and Optima models. Local shops also frequently address electrical system concerns and brake wear, which are typical for many Kia vehicles.

When should I seek local service versus going to a dealership for my Kia?

For complex warranty work or advanced computer diagnostics, the dealerships in Columbia or Jefferson City may be necessary. However, for most routine maintenance, brake jobs, suspension repairs, and common mechanical issues, a qualified local independent shop in the Barnett area can provide excellent, convenient, and often faster service.

Are there any local driving conditions in Barnett that affect my Kia's service schedule?

Yes, the mix of gravel backroads, seasonal temperature extremes, and road salt in winter can accelerate wear on suspension components, brakes, and undercarriage. It's advisable to have undercarriage inspections and tire rotations more frequently than the standard manual suggests to combat rust and wear from our specific rural Missouri conditions.
